Q: Is 51,314,307 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 51,314,307 is not a prime number.

Why is 51,314,307 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 51314307 can be evenly divided by 1 3 11 19 33 57 209 223 367 627 669 1,101 2,453 4,037 4,237 6,973 7,359 12,111 12,711 20,919 46,607 76,703 81,841 139,821 230,109 245,523 900,251 1,554,979 2,700,753 4,664,937 17,104,769 and 51,314,307, with no remainder.

Since 51,314,307 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,314,307, it is not a prime number.
